
Men's Soccer Announces Addition of Seven Signees for 2019
1/16/2019 12:53:00 PM | MEN'S SOCCER
CHICAGO - Head men's soccer coach Mark Plotkin announced the addition of seven new members to the roster for the 2019 season on Thursday. Michael Anderson, McRay Drong, David Gripman, Grant Herbek, Dan Iscra, Joe McGee, and Brian Schwake have all signed a National Letter of Intent and will join the Blue Demons at the beginning of next season.

"Myself, Coach Keever and Coach Bushue are thrilled to welcome our seven-member recruiting class who will join us next fall," Plotkin said. "I would like to thank Tyler and Cole for their fantastic work in the process to identify and attract a group of student-athletes who we feel will have an immediate impact on this program on and off the field.
Â
"The class displays our university and soccer program's ability to attract local talent from the Chicagoland area as well as talent on a regional and national level. We expect this group to add depth and compete for playing time in every position on the field – from goalkeeper up to the forward line."
Â
Michael Anderson (Winfield, IN – Crown Point High School) – Indiana Fire USSDA
Â
"Michael is a true holding midfielder from the Indiana Fire Academy," Plotkin said. "Michael's size, athleticism, and technique will translate well to Big East soccer. He does a great job of breaking up plays defensively and connecting passes to sustain possession on the ball. We expect Michael to come in and compete for playing time immediately in midfield."
Â
McRay Drong (St. Cloud, MN – St. Cloud Cathedral High School) – Maplebrook SC
Â
"McRay is a creative midfielder who is versatile enough to play centrally or our wide," Plotkin said. "He has great passing range with both feet and vision going forward in the attack. His quickness, technique, and intelligence will enable him to compete for playing time right away."
Â
David Gripman (Morton Grove, IL – Loyola Academy) – FC United
Â
"David joins us from local club FC United and Loyola Academy where he won a regional championship last summer and a conference championship this fall," Plotkin said. "David has a unique quickness and ability on the ball that we are very excited about. He has the ability to create goals and assists through combination play or individual dribbling efforts. We will look for David to make an immediate impact in our attack next year."
Â
Grant Herbek (Libertyville, IL – Libertyville High School) – GLSA FC1974
Â
"Grant joins us from Libertyville High School and FC 1974," Plotkin said. "He led his team to back to back state championship appearances as a defender and a midfielder. Grant is a fantastic defender who can play anywhere in the back line or in midfield. He is great in the air and has the speed to keep up with the forwards he will go up against in the Big East. Grant's versatility and athleticism will enable him to adapt quickly and compete for playing time in his freshman year."
Â
Dan Iscra (Northbrook, IL – Glenbrook North High School) – Sockers FC USSDA
Â
"Dan is a quality center back from one of the top clubs in the country, Sockers FC Chicago," Plotkin said. "He is a tough, disciplined defender with great size and athleticism. Dan's competitive nature will enable him to adapt to Big East soccer immediately and challenge for playing time right away."
Â
Joe McGee (Boerne, TX – Boerne-Samuel V. Champion High School) – Dallas Texans USSDA
Â
"Joe is a dynamic attacking player from Dallas Texans Soccer Club," Plotkin said. "He is comfortable playing out wide or up top. His ability to take players on in 1v1 situations and speed to stretch defenses really stood out to our coaching staff. We will look for his quickness and pace to add another dimension to our attack next season."
Â
Brian Schwake (Mt. Prospect, IL – Prospect High School) – Sockers FC USSDA
Â
"Brian is a quality goalkeeper coming to us from Sockers FC Chicago," Plotkin said. "Brian's presence in goal stood out to us in the recruiting process. He has a great confidence to him and is as competitive as they come. Brian has great shot stopping ability and a frame that will adapt well to the college game. He will be a great addition to our goalkeeping core."
